#A3E684 Color
#A3E684 is rgb(163, 230, 132) in RGB, hsl(101, 66%, 71%) in HSL, and about cmyk(29%, 0%, 43%, 10%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Light Green (#90EE90),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.26.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#A3E684 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#A3E684 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A3E684?
#A3E684 is a light green — rgb(163, 230, 132) in RGB and hsl(101, 66%, 71%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Light Green (#90EE90),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.26.
What is the RGB value of #A3E684?
#A3E684 is rgb(163, 230, 132) — red 163, green 230, and blue 132 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A3E684?
#A3E684 converts to approximately cmyk(29%, 0%, 43%, 10%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A3E684 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#A3E684 scores 1.48:1 against white and 14.21: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A3E684 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A3E684 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is lightgreen (#90EE90) at a CIE76 distance of 9.26,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
